USCB Financial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:USCB – Get Free Report) Director Ramon A. Rodriguez acquired 6,000 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, September 16th. The stock was bought at an average cost of $14.61 per share, with a total value of $87,660.00. Following the purchase, the director now owns 12,000 shares in the company, valued at $175,320. The purchase was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this link.

USCB Financial (NASDAQ:USCB –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 25th. The company reported $0.31 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.24 by $0.07. The company had revenue of $35.83 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$18.56 million. USCB Financial had a net margin of 13.67% and a return on equity of 9.35%.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$0.21 earnings per share. On average, research analysts anticipate that USCB Financial Holdings, Inc. will post 1.19 earnings per share for the current year.

USCB Financial Company Profile
USCB Financial Holdings, Inc operates as the bank holding company for U.S. Century Bank that engages in the provision of various personal and business banking products and services in the United States. It accepts various deposit products, including commercial and consumer checking, money market deposit, savings, and time deposit accounts, as well as certificates of deposit.
